What are the Black Hat Summits?

These half-day and full-day topic-focused events bring the community together to discuss, debate, define and celebrate the current and future state of the industry.

From AI to Financial Services, and Innovators to Investors, each engaging, expert-led, insightful and innovative half-day and full-day Black Hat Summit takes place before Briefings and the main conference begin.

Submission Requirements

  1. Submissions may only be entered by speakers (no submissions from PR firms/marketing representatives).
  2. Black Hat does not accept product or vendor-related pitches.
  3. Black Hat will disqualify incomplete submissions; complete your submission in its entirety.
  4. Individuals may submit more than one proposal, but each proposal must be submitted via a separate submission form.
  5. Each submission must include biographies of the proposed speaking team.
  6. Submitters may be contacted directly if Advisory Board members have questions about a submission.
  7. Selected speakers are expected to present in-person.
